Total knee replacement is a common orthopedic surgery that involve the articular surfaces (femoral condyles and tibial plateau) of knee joint. In India people who have undergone total knee replacement is 5 lakh and many studies shows prevalence that Total Knee Replacement in India 90-95%. The number of total knee replacements is expected to increase as the average age of the population increases, which highlights the associated future economic burden. Fear of movement represents as a specific fear of physical movement and activity that is wrongly assumed to cause pain, injury or reinjury. It is an excessive, irrational and debilitating fear of physical movement and activity resulting from a feeling of vulnerability to painful injury or reinjury called kinesiophobia. Patients with kinesiophobia believe that movement will cause re-injury and additional pain, therefore kinesiophobia is a risk factor for persistent pain. It is pointed out that people who suffer fear from movement can develop certain pattern of behavior called fear-avoidance because of people avoid particular movements and activities. After a long period of time, fear-avoidance behavior can lead to the loss of function and disability. As much as 25% of all knee arthroplasty patients show elevated levels of fear of movement.Previous research has also highlighted that 60% of increase in pain score could be related to the presence of kinesiophobia.
